Watch as we discover what Pinterest DOESN’T tell you!

April 22, 2012 by Auntie Kate of Too Good to be Threw

Watch HowToConsign.com set up its Pinterest boards!We’re developing a Pinterest presence for HowToConsign to

make the public more aware of consignment, resale, and thrift shops.

Follow along as we build this new venue to promote the resale industry and YOUR SHOP.

Plus, we’ll be making the how-to’s (as well as the all-impt “What Pinterest DOESN’T Tell You”) available to shopkeepers ASAP!

We’re using Pinterest at Little Green Beans to show our consignors what items we are seeking plus items of interest for moms with young children, our target audience (e.g., healthy snack tips, local free entertainment). http://pinterest.com/lilgreenbeans/
